Hobson May Collection has dated this piece to the 1890s.
The seat covers are in very good order, they are really beautiful and the subtle colours would fit in with most interior schemes. The chairs are very solid and stand on substantial turned and chamfered legs. The scroll arm detail is a wonderful decorative touch, and reflects the craftsmanship of the Arts & Crafts period very well . The colour and patina of this pair of chairs is excellent and they would add style to any interior.
c.1890
Height: 42.5" (108cm)
Width: 21" (53.5")
Height of seat: 17.5" (44.5cm)
Depth of seat: 18.5" (47cm)
